Understanding Time Conundrums
Time conundrums often arise in discussions about time travel. One of the most famous paradoxes is the grandfather paradox, where a time traveler goes back in time and prevents their grandfather from meeting their grandmother, thus preventing their own birth. This leads to the question: if the time traveler was never born, how could they have gone back in time in the first place?
Other conundrums include the bootstrap paradox, where an object or information is sent back in time in an infinite loop with no clear origin, and the parallel universe theory, where alternate timelines branch off with each decision made, creating a web of possibilities.
The Butterfly Effect
The butterfly effect, derived from chaos theory, suggests that a small change in one state of a deterministic nonlinear system can result in large differences in a later state. The name comes from the idea that the flap of a butterfly's wings in Brazil could set off a tornado in Texas.
Popularized in literature and movies, the butterfly effect highlights the interconnectedness of events and the sensitivity of systems to initial conditions. It underscores the idea that even the smallest actions can have far-reaching consequences.
